SWIFT WIRELESS AV BASE WAV CWL WAV RL and WAV WL AV bases WAV CRL WAV CWL WAV RL and WAV WL are intended for use with System Sensor L Series AV notification appliances to meet a comprehensive range of requirements The AV Base provides power for the audio and visual signals and wireless communication with the Fire Alarm Control Panel FACP The L Series AV appliance is mounted directly to the wireless AV base allowing flexibility in color and signal output is supplied through two sets of 4 batteries one set provides power for wireless and the other provides power for the notification appliance audio and or visual Battery life of the wireless portion is UL listed for at least 2 years Battery life for the AV set batteries depends upon the activation time and output level of the audio or visual signal The AV boosts output voltage to support 24 VDC options on connected devices SWIFT synchronization module W SYNC provides audio and visual synchronization between notification appliances and System Sensor wired notification appliances supporting the wired wireless solution The module only operates with notification appliances that use System Sensor synchronization protocol Synchronization of the SWIFT notification within a single mesh network is inherent in the wireless system so a wireless module is not needed The W SYNC also provides wireless control and monitoring a Notification Appliance Circuit NAC expander or power supply The wireless synchronization operates from 24 V power with supplemental battery support and communicates through mesh network with the gateway and Fire Alarm Control Panel FACP System Overview SWIFT Smart Wireless Integrated Fire Technology wireless system offers intelligent devices which provide secure reliable communication with the FACP across a Class mesh network Wireless devices create an opportunity for applications where it is costly walls ceilings buried wires obtrusive surface mount conduit or possibly dangerous to use traditional wired devices It allows fast installation for time critical situations and the flexibility to add wireless onto wired systems for retrofit installations Both wired and devices can be present on the same FACP for an integrated solution BENEFITS Converts compatible System Sensor AV appliances to addressable AV appliances Wireless installation Class A mesh network Listed to 464 1638 1971 Commercial applications Frequency hopping Bi Directional Communications mesh network within the SWIFT system creates a child parent between the devices so that each device has two providing a second path for communications on every If one device can no longer operate for any reason the rest of devices can still communicate with each other directly or one or more intermediate devices Once an initial mesh is formed mesh restructuring automatically occurs to find strongest paths possible within the network SWIFT system also engages frequency hopping to prevent interference whether
